Меню
Главная
Прикосновение космоса
Человек в космосе
Познаем вселенную
Космонавт
Из авиации в ракеты
Луноход
Первые полеты в космос
Баллистические ракеты
Тепло в космосе
Аэродром
Полёт человека
Ракеты
Кандидаты наса
Космическое будущее
Разработка двигателей
Сатурн-аполлон
Год вне земли
Старт
Подготовки космонавтов
Первые полеты в космос
Психология
Оборудование
Модель ракеты
|
Космонавтика Конструирование интегральных микросхем
Примечание. М-масочные ПЗУ, УФ - репрограммируе благодаря использованию однокристальных микроЭВМ (ОМЭВА\), Эти ЭВ.М отличаются от однокристальных МП тем, что кроме АЛУ и УУ содержат в одном кристалле ОЗУ небольшого объема, ПЗУ команд, генератор, порты ввода/вывода, т. е. являются практически законченны.мн системами управления. Наиболее целесообразно и перспективно использование 0,МЭВ\1 в системах, в которых требуемый объем программ не превышает объема внутреннего ПЗУ команд (8... 16 Кбит), а для оперативной информации достаточно объема внугреннего ОЗУ ОМЭВМ (256...1К бит). В этих случаях применение ОМЭВМ позволяет значительно снизить число микросхем в системах, повышает надежность устройства и уменьшает их стоимость. В однокристальных микроЭВМ в качестве ПЗУ команд предпочтительнее использовать масочное ПЗУ, программируемое в процессе изготовления микросхемы. Однако это возможно лишь в том случае, когда алгоритм работы ОМЭВМ в конкретной аппаратуре окончательно отлажен и не подлежит дальнейшей корректировке. На начальных этапах создания управляющих систем целесообразнее использовать ОМЭВМ, в которой внутреннее ПЗУ команд отсутствует и имеются выводы для подключения внешнего ЗУ; ОЗУ, РПЗУ или ППЗУ с объемом и организацией, аналогичными внутреннему ПЗУ. Такая 0.\1ЭВМ является отладочной и позволяет производить разработку, отладку и корректировку программного обеспечения для самых разнообразных применений ОМЭВМ. После отработки программы при необходимости по заказу потребителей возможно изготовление ОМЭВМ с внутренним масочным (программируемым при изготовлении) ПЗУ, предназначенным для решения конкретной задачи. Основные технические характеристики ОМЭВМ приведены в табл 3.73. 3.9.1. Однокристальные микроЭВМ серии КМ(КР)1814 Микросхемы серии КМ(КР)1814 выполнены по рМОП-техноло-гии и представляют собой серию однокристалльиых 4-разрядных микроэвм. Быстродействие ОМЭВМ серии КМ(КР)1814 невелико.
мые ПЗУ с ультрафиолетовым стиранием поэтому основные сферы их применения: контроллеры печатающих устройств, кассовые аппараты, бытовая и развлекательная аппаратура. В качестве примера рассмотрим структуру и основные архитектурные особенности микросхемы КМ1814ВЕЗ, являющейся отладочной ОМЭВМ, в которой отсутствует внутреннее ПЗУ команд и имеются выводы, позволяющие подключить виещнее ЗУ команд. Система команд ОМЭВМ содержит 43 команды, обеспечивающие выполнение аоифметических операций, операций логического и арифметического сравнения, операций с разрядами ОЗУ, пересылок регистр-регистр и регистр-ОЗУ, пересылок констант, операций ввода/вывода. Благодаря разделению щины команд и шнны данных возможно совмещение циклов выборки и исполнения последовательных команд, что способствует повышению быстродействия. При этом время выполнения команды будет определяться длительностью машинного цикла ОМЭВМ. Длительность машинного цикла О.МЭВМ составляет ClK (Iclk - период частоты тактового генератора) и од1шако ва для всех команд, что создает дополнительные удобства при про граммировании задач, выполняемых в реально.м масштабе времени Структурная схема КМ1814ВЕЗ представлена иа рие. 3.67. Рассмот )им ее архитектурные особенности и назначение основных узлов Трограмма работы ОМЭВМ КМ1814ВЕЗ хранится во внешнем ЗУ команд. Объем программы не должен превышать 1 К байт. Адресное поле ЗУ команд 1Кх8 бит разбито на 16 страниц по 64 байта (команды). Адрес страницы задается 4-разрядным регистром страницы, адрес команды в странице задается 6-разрядным счетчиком команд. Порядок следования команд, определяемый счетчиком команд, в данной ОМЭВМ отличается от последовательного и организован по псевдослучайному закону. Изменение порядка выборки команд программы осуществляется командами Условный переход и Обращение к подпрограмме , при выполнении которых из адресного потя этих команд в счетчик команд вводится новое содержимое - адрес 00 Оо р:;- res
iNsr-ms Регистр страниц Буфер страниц Буфер данных Регистр напанд Ф!-Ф9 Генератор Ь=5> Порт PC Счетчик команд Регистр возврата Пултиплек-сор ванных
Дешифратор с,7/ре иц Регистр X Арифметическо-логическое устройство Схема состоянии Фиксатор состояния Дешифратор пикронопанд Внутренние управляшщие сигналы Деии/фрй:тр слов 7 Регистр V На внутренние микросхемы
Порт R KO-RfZ => Порт а asL,Qt-af Рис. .3.67. Структурная схе.ма КМ!814ВЕЗ
|